Vote for the fighter with the hard left hook
I'm just a plane ticket and some residency requirements shy of moving to Oregon and voting for Steve Novick after seeing this campaign ad of his. He appeals to a pretty wide selection of voters: Liberals will approve of most of his political and social views, classic-television enthusiasts will love his vocal resemblance to Paul Lynde, and his awesome claw hand will intrigue more pirates that any American politician since Jefferson. (He has used “The fighter with the hard left hook” and “Hooked on Novick” as campaign slogans.) It’s too bad he doesn’t live in Texas. I’d love to see him square off against John Manlove.
